Pinnularia quadratarea (A. Schmidt) Cleve (Figure 78)
Literature: (Snoeijs and Vilbaste 1994, p. 94, fig. 182; Witkowski et al. 2000, p. 335, pl. 155, figs. 17–21).
Description: Length 44–95 µm, width 10–13 µm, striae 8–10 in 10 µm.
Remarks: In our previous records of 2003, this species was less common in Potter Cove but in the present study it appeared in high numbers with larger valve size.
Ecology and distribution: Widely distributed marine species in temperate and polar regions (Cardinal et al. 1984; Hsiao 1980). Common in Potter Cove.
